Monster Cable and Gennum Unveil New Cable Products for HDMI


Monster Cable and Gennum have joined hands to develop HDMI connectivity products to be manufactured and sold by Monster. Monster is leveraging Gennum’s ActiveConnect technology for recently announced Hyper-Speed products and will use the technology in its future HDMI cabling and switching solutions in its high performance lines.



 
According to Noel Lee, head Monster at Monster Cable, ActiveConnect allows Monster Cable customers to experience the complete set of features enabled by the most recent advances in high definition TVs, Blu-ray disc players, and other current and emerging CE products, at unprecedented distances in the residential environment.
 
By leveraging ActiveConnect in their HDMI cable solutions, the company intends to deliver the longest reach, highest performance HDMI cabling products in the industry and expects to exceed 21 Gb/s, which enables immediate support of future HDMI standards.
 
“Thus, moving forward, ActiveConnect enables our products to not only keep pace with the constantly evolving HDMI technology, but stay ahead of it so that our customers can be confident in their Monster 'cable for life' purchases,” said Lee.
 
Monster’s new products leverage Gennum’s ActiveConnect technology, and they will come with Monster’s “cable for life” performance guarantee. Through this guarantee, Monster assures their customers that they will upgrade the cables for free if they purchase future audio and/or video components that outstrip the data rate of select Monster cables they have purchased.
 
Franz Fink, president and CEO, Gennum, observed that Monster’s brand recognition and cable engineering skills combined with ActiveConnect's ability to deliver pristine A/V signals across extremely long distances establishes a new category of HDMI connectivity capability.
 
Also, as the combined capabilities of Monster Cable and Gennum push the outer limits of HDMI cabling solutions to 21 Gb/s and beyond, they further guarantee consumers the ultimate 'HD' experience, said Fink.
 
Both companies are displaying the new Hyper-Speed products at the Consumer Electronics Show.
